ECCO Cambridge - Hours & Locations

1

ECCO - Nashua

6 Mountain Laurels Dr, Nashua NH 03062 Phone Number:(603) 888-9000
  1. Store Hours

Hours may fluctuate

Distance:29.60 miles
Edit
2

ECCO - Northborough

6104 Shops Way, Northborough MA 01532 Phone Number:(905) 479-0343
  1. Store Hours

Hours may fluctuate

Distance:29.60 miles
Edit
3

ECCO - Halifax

100 Country Club Drive, Halifax MA 02338 Phone Number:(781) 293-9063
  1. Store Hours

Hours may fluctuate

Distance:29.70 miles
Edit
4

ECCO - Shrewsbury

1000 Boston Turnpike N-15, Shrewsbury MA 01545 Phone Number:(508) 842-0142
  1. Store Hours

Hours may fluctuate

Distance:29.83 miles
Edit
5

ECCO - Haverhill

940 No Broadway, Haverhill MA 01832 Phone Number:(978) 374-9621
  1. Store Hours

Hours may fluctuate

Distance:30.05 miles
Edit
6

ECCO - Plaistow

22 Plaistow Rd, Plaistow NH 03865 Phone Number:(603) 742-1893
  1. Store Hours

Hours may fluctuate

Distance:30.64 miles
Edit
7

ECCO - Boylston

369 Cross St, Boylston MA 01505 Phone Number:(508) 869-2000
  1. Store Hours

Hours may fluctuate

Distance:31.02 miles
Edit